Output e8e88ebb51a6c5e21dab1abe2d4f56c43659b773b68da5e0dee41e6102663b4a:22

value
13800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be48648705a3e1d878b427360fc7d69601effbf OP_EQUAL
address
AFQA2hiPKLdSz5dpw9tbB8A2DeWd25edAA
transaction
e8e88ebb51a6c5e21dab1abe2d4f56c43659b773b68da5e0dee41e6102663b4a